Twenty-five years ago, we said “goodbye” to a universe of characters we’d grown to love deeply. We have continued to celebrate or X-Men family and campaign for them, dedicating these last few years to crafting two books about the series – “Previously on X-Men” and “X-Men: The Art and Making of the Animated Series”

Thanks to the dedicated people at Marvel, many of whom grew up on X-Men: The Animated Series, our X-Men family is preparing to return, with more stories for the fans who loved our show.

We are honored to be included, to assist the creative team in any way we can.

Now, twenty-five years later, to our X-Men family, with gratitude and love, we say “welcome back.”

This remarkable announcement has afforded us the opportunity to look back at the very first script for X-Men: The Animated SeriesNight of the Sentinels Pt.1” written by Mark Edward Edens. We’ve uncovered the cast list from that script where, for the very first time, Eric, in his own handwriting, refers to Changeling as Morph. We can’t wait to look forward to more X-Men, with all of you.
